Q: How do I get into the hardware lab at Fenwright House?

A: The lab on level 4 is badge-restricted during your first month, so new starters use the keypad by the side door instead. Sign the bench log on entry and never prop the door. Use the following door-pass code.

turnstile pass: bdg-YEOZLM-79341408

**Postmortem timeline — Farelight pricing experiment**

14:22 — On-call paged after checkout conversions dropped sharply on the Farelight platform. Investigation showed the ticket-pricing experiment had begun serving the treatment price to 100% of traffic instead of the intended 10% split, due to a misconfigured rollout flag pushed earlier that afternoon. Experiment was halted at 14:41 and prices reverted. The deploy responsible was identified by the token recorded below.

session token of fadug-hahap = htk3_554

## Step 4: Tune log sampling

Heads up: the Brambly ingest service is loud. Before your plugin goes live, set your sampling rate in the manifest — we suggest 5% for INFO and keep errors at 100%, or the Brambly folks will come knocking. Once the manifest looks good, you'll sign it so the deploy gate accepts your plugin; use the key right below.

signing key of fafog-yahop = bky13_bboaNr7jtdAGv